HVAC in Victor, IDAHO
Victor is a small town in Teton County in eastern Idaho's Teton Valley, situated on the western slope of the Teton Range across from Jackson Hole, Wyoming. This high-altitude community at 6,200 feet elevation experiences one of the most extreme HVAC climates in the inland West — winters are genuinely severe, with temperatures regularly dropping below -20°F and heavy snowfall from November through April, while summers are short, cool, and dry.
Teton Valley's rapid growth as an alternative to expensive Jackson Hole has brought significant new construction to Victor, but the extreme cold climate requires heating systems specified for much colder design temperatures than most residential equipment is rated for at sea level. Local contractors who understand high-altitude cold climate specifications — equipment rated to maintain output at -10°F ambient or lower — are essential here.
Victor's 6,200-foot elevation means heating season runs from September through May — eight months of active furnace operation. Annual furnace service in August is essential before the season begins, as Teton County HVAC contractors are heavily scheduled from September through November with system startups across the valley's growing residential base.
The Process
What to Expect: HVAC Installation in Victor
Here is a typical step-by-step process when you connect with a Victor contractor through DuctlessFix.
In-Home Assessment
A certified installer performs a Manual J load calculation to determine the correct system size for your home, considering square footage, insulation, and climate.
System Selection
Based on the assessment, you receive recommendations for 2-3 system options at different price points and efficiency ratings — no pressure to decide on the spot.
Professional Installation
The installation team removes the old system, installs the new unit, connects all ductwork and electrical, and tests every component for proper operation.
Commissioning & Walkthrough
The installer walks you through thermostat programming, filter maintenance, and warranty registration. System performance is verified before they leave.

Expert Insights
Pro Tips: HVAC Installation in Victor
Before calling a technician, these checks can save time and help you describe the problem accurately.
Get the Ductwork Evaluated
A new system on leaky, undersized ducts won't deliver rated performance. A good installer inspects and corrects ductwork as part of the proposal — confirm it's included.
Watch the Outdoor Heat-Pump Coil
In severe cold, ice can build faster than the defrost cycle clears it. Keep the unit elevated above snow line and clear of drifts so it can breathe and drain.
Verify Permits & Registration
Pulling a mechanical permit and registering the warranty are non-negotiable. Both protect your investment and are required for full manufacturer coverage.
Protect Against No-Heat Nights
In hard freezes, a heating failure becomes a safety emergency fast. Keep a backup heat source ready and prioritize contractors who guarantee 24/7 winter response.

Pricing Transparency
What Affects HVAC Installation Cost in Victor?
DuctlessFix does not set prices — your matched local contractor sets the final price after an on-site visit. These factors typically influence the cost:
- System type (central AC + furnace, heat pump, dual-fuel, or packaged unit)
- SEER/AFUE efficiency rating — higher efficiency costs more upfront but saves long-term
- Home size, number of stories, and existing ductwork condition
- Whether ductwork modification, electrical upgrades, or new thermostat are needed
- Brand selection and warranty tier (standard vs. extended)
